🥘 Ingredients

14 items
  • 1 cup Cornmeal
  • 1 cup All-purpose flour
  • 2 tablespoons Granulated sugar
  • 1 tablespoon Baking powder
  • 0.5 teaspoon Salt
  • 1 cup Whole milk
  • 2 pieces Large eggs
  • 0.25 cup Unsalted butter (melted)
  • 1 cup Shredded Mexican cheese blend
  • 0.75 cup Canned corn kernels (drained)
  • 1 4 oz can Canned diced green chilies
  • 2 tablespoons Chopped fresh cilantro (optional)
  • 0.5 teaspoon Chili powder
  • 0.5 teaspoon Ground cumin

📝 Instructions

9 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Grease a 9x9-inch baking dish or line it with parchment paper.

2

In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the cornmeal, all-purpose flour, sugar, baking powder, salt, chili powder, and ground cumin.

3

In a separate bowl, combine the milk, eggs, and melted butter. Whisk until well blended.

4

Slowly p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ients, stirring just until combined. Do not overmix.

5

Fold in the shredded Mexican cheese blend, corn kernels, diced green chilies, and cilantro (if using). Make sure these ingredients are evenly distributed in the batter.

6

Pour the batter into the prepared baking dish and smooth the top with a spatula.

7

Bake in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, or until the top is golden brown and a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.

8

Remove from the oven and allow the cornbread to cool for 5-10 minutes in the baking dish before serving.

9

Slice into squares and serve warm. Enjoy it on its own or as a side to your favorite Mexican-inspired dishes!

Nutrition Facts

1 serving (139.7g)
Calories
320
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 13.1 g 17%
Saturated Fat 7.5 g 38%
Polyunsaturated Fat 0.0 g
Cholesterol 78 mg 26%
Sodium 534 mg 23%
Total Carbohydrate 40.9 g 15%
Dietary Fiber 2.9 g 10%
Total Sugars 6.1 g
Protein 9.5 g 19%
Vitamin D 0.8 mcg 4%
Calcium 150 mg 12%
Iron 1.7 mg 9%
Potassium 163 mg 3%

*The % Daily Value tells you how much a nutrient in a serving of food contributes to a daily diet. 2,000 calories a day is used for general nutrition advice.
